WebMyofibril: Any of the elongated contractile threads found in striated muscle cells. Myocyte: A muscle cell. Sarcoplasm: The cytoplasm of a myocyte. Sarcoplasmic reticulum: The equivalent of the smooth endoplasmic reticulum in a myocyte. Sarcolemma: The cell membrane of a myocyte. The myosin heads form cross bridges with the actin myofilaments; this is where they carry out a 'rowing' action along the actin. When the muscle fibre is relaxed (before contraction), the myosin head has ADP and phosphate bound to it. WebEach myofibril is composed of two types of contractile filaments; Thin or Light filaments Thick or Dark filaments The number of these filaments varies in individual myofibrils. Each myofibril contains around 3000 thin filaments and 1500 thick filaments.
